Oh, the Weather outside is Frightful
The ground was covered in a thick blanket of snow. The lake was frozen over, the air was silent. And that was what worried him. The silence.
"DEAN!" He bellowed. Nothing. Absolutely nothing. That's when he saw it. The hole in the lake and the dead Wendigo lying a few feet away. "Shit!"
He ran as fast as he could toward the ice, skidding to his knees and brushing the snow away so he could see. His eyes found what they were looking for and he plunged his arms into the icy water. His hands clasped around wet fabric and he pulled, hoping his numb fingers could support the weight.
Dean's face was white, his lips a pale blue. He coughed when his face hit the oxygen, water spilling out of his mouth.
Sam pulled him off of the ice and into the snow.
Dean trembled violently in his brother's arms, wondering where the numbing darkness went. The water on the tips of his hair was freezing. His teeth chattered so hard they might break.
"Dean!" Sam's voice filtering through his ears in his dazed state. "Dean, are you okay?!"
"S-S-S-S-Samm-mmy?" Sam nodded, looking Dean over to see if he was hurt. "'S-'s dead?" Sam laughed and nodded.
"Yeah, Dean, it's dead," Sam said. Dean coughed hard, leaning against Sam a little more. Sam hugged him, rubbing his arms to keep blood moving. "Okay, I'm gonna get you out of here, Dean. I'll get you warm alright?"
"Th-th-thank y-y-you, S-Samm-Sammy," He shuddered. "H-hey, S-S-am?"
"Yeah?" Sam said, looking down at him.
"I r-r-real-really ha-hate w-w-winter."
